Bebo-Hrithik back after 12 years in an intense love story

Karan Johar and Karan Malhotra are on a winning track. The producer-director duo, the team behind the Hrithik Roshan-Priyanka Chopra, Rs 100-crore film, 'Agneepath' (2012), is back on course with Dharma Productions' 'Shuddhi'. It is known that Hrithik will play the lead and joining the light-eyed superstar will be Kareena Kapoor. 
 
Says KJo, "I'm excited to see Hrithik and Kareena back after 12 years." Yes, Duggu and Bebo were last seen together in 2001, in Subhash Ghai's Yaadein and later in Karan's super-duper hit Kabhi Khushi Kabhie Gham. In the time gone by, both actors have done different pieces of work separately. And though Karan doesn't look at their casting as a coup, he feels both actors will bring in the required energy that his director has envisioned. 
 
KJo says, "When Karan (Malhotra) came to me with Shuddhi, his desire was to cast Hrithik and Kareena. I spoke to both of them and they were happy to be on board. The film is an intense love story and because it has a reincarnation theme, he has written a script that is dramatic and outstanding. Also, such a theme requires actors who can bring the desired intensity. To me, it is really an important casting. But I don't look at it as a coup. Kareena is beautiful, talented and a powerhouse performer. And Hrithik, well, what can I say? He can melt a nation just with his eyes.''
 
Karan Johar's favourite reincarnation films Madhumati (1958) Karz (1980) Kudrat (1981) Karan Arjun (1995)
